Given f(x)=x^2+8x+13, what is this quadratic function in vertex form?

f(x)=(x+8)^2+13

f(x)=(x−8)^2−13

f(x)=(x+4)^2+29

f(x)=(x+4)^2−3

(x+4)^2-3=(x^2+8x+16)-3= x^2+8x+13
so the answer is last one
